Your Guardian Angel by Skyla Madi
Published: December 2012.
Young Adult Paranormal Fantasy


Premise:
For Ruby Moore life is far more complicated than that of your average teen, for she is in no way average. Ruby is a vampire and her life as a vampire is far from traditional.

It has been one year since her normal life was brutally taken from her. Still adjusting to the shock of the change from mortal to immortal, her world is rocked again and she is taken under the wings of a guardian angel back to Sage Sanctum- a school beyond reach from the vampires that are determined to destroy her.

There, she is freed from her vampiric chains and her normal needs and urges return. However a new urge arises… Lust. A forbidden lust toward her savior, her guardian angel.

Attempting to control these desires is difficult, very difficult and when things couldn't possibly get any worse, her situation becomes life or death as someone, somewhere in the school is aiding those who want her dead.

Review


My thoughts:

I’m a little surprised to say that I really liked this book! It’s been a few months since I actually read a good book featuring paranormal creatures, but The Guardian Angel exceeded my expectations


I think this was a great first installment in this series. The world Madi creates is wonderful and exciting. Pure beings such as gods, goddess, and angels share the Earth with vampires who are the exact opposite of pure. Both live somewhat amongst humans who are oblivious to their existence. Every goddess needs a guardian angel for protection since vampires become stronger when they drink blood of pure beings. To learn everything they need to live and put their gifts to use, young gods and goddess attend to Sage Sactum, a hidden school for all those pure beings. While gods are taught to defend themselves, goddesses are seen as too valuable to lose at fighting vampires, so they’re only taught to use their elemental magic abilities, leaving the physical protection to their guardians. 


I really liked the main character, Ruby. She’s an eighteen-year-old goddess who’s been turned into a vampire by her step-father who also killed her mom. I like that she's authentic. She's as three dimensional as a real person, with flaws and contradictions, but in the end she's a strong girl who's able to pick herself up every time she's let down. I really admire her for that. I also really liked Eli, the sexy guardian angel… He’s caring, a great fighter and a good person. I love the sexual tension between those two, it's really captivating and intense. Of course, the fact that their love is forbidden makes it much more interesting and gut-wrenching. 

The secondary characters were fine, but I wish they were a bit more developed because I struggled a little to understand their motivations. 

I though the plot was great... the whole idea of a boarding school for supernatural beings and how the vampire concept is played in this world is really appealing to me. It reminds me a little of Vampire Academy but I still think the concept is great and somehow unique. 

Overall I think this is a really good, action-packed and exciting story. I'll recommend it to everyone who loves a good paranormal adventure.

Sun Kissed by Skyla Madi


Published: January 1st, 2013
Young Adult Paranormal Fantasy 

Premise:

What if everything you knew, everything you believed was a lie?

For Ruby Moore life doesn’t slow down. It’s just one roller coaster ride after another and when the higher power comes to visit, Ruby’s world is shaken to its foundations. He offers her a job and if she wants to protect those she loves, she has no choice but to accept it.

Face to face once again with love, loss and death, Ruby is being forced to sacrifice her own freedom in order to protect her world from the clutches of the evil vampires and if she fails, her loved ones will have to pay the price.

Review
[Spoiler Alert! If you haven't read The Guardian Angel, you might want to avoid this review]

My thoughts:
A few months has passed since Eli left the school to go see the High Power and Ruby is falling in a deep black hole of depression and worry over her ex guardian. The only thing that has kept her going is Hunter and Mila’s friendship. 

The thing is… Maybe is time to move on and give Hunter a chance, but just when she is starting to contemplate that possibility, Eli is back at Sage Sanctum and everything she feels for him resurface in full force. 

In this sequel to Guardian Angel, we have a lot more of action and we get to understand a little more how this whole supernatural world works. There are a lot of betrayals and confusions and massive revelations. We learn about Ruby’s father and about the High Power, Lucian, who we get to meet and realize he’s nothing like you would’ve expected. 

Ruby is supposed to be torn between Eli and Hunter, but I didn’t believe her when she talked about how much she cared about Hunter or how her feelings were torn between the two of them. From my perspective, there was never a doubt about Ruby being in love with Eli and Hunter was just added to create chaos. 

I liked this book a lot too. I think it was a great sequel to the first one. It was really fast-paced, full of emotions and adventures and really you don’t even get a single dull moment because there’s always something happening.

Salvation by Skyla Madi
Published: April 9th, 2013
Young Adult Paranormal Fantasy 



Premise:

In the aftermath of a battle that forced Ruby to flee the safety of the guardian angels, she settles into a small town, hoping to blend in and forget about the ones she loved. It isn’t until Hunter stumbles across her working in a bar and a well-timed email from Ivan Aleksandrov that she realised she could go back to Sage Sanctum—for a few days, at least.

Out for revenge, Lucian will stop at nothing until he has Ruby for himself, but he isn’t the only one that needs her. The council, a group of gods/goddesses have a mysterious hand in Ruby’s return to Sage Sanctum and Mr Aleksandrov is eager to find out what it is.

Destroying Lucian is the least of her worries when Ruby comes face to face with Eli De Luca, the love of her life. It seems her departure has affected him more than she thought it would, but his frustration with her isn’t strong enough to hide the electricity that crackles relentlessly between them.

Determined to end her very real nightmare once and for all, Ruby fights the biggest battle of her life, one that affects not only her, but everyone involved.

Review

[Spoiler Alert! If you haven't read The Guardian Angel, you might want to avoid this review]

My thoughts:
After the last encounter with Lucian and his vampires, Ruby had to leave behind everyone she's ever loved in order to protect them, because she knows the High Power will not rest until he has her. 
It's been a lonely year for Ruby, until Hunter -as his new vampire self- appears at the bar where she works. Ruby knows is time to flee and luckily she's received an invitation to go back to Sage Sanctum. 
And that's like the first chapter... I mean, this one is so action-packed you can't even blink. I just loved this one so much, I think I finally fell in love with this series. 
We go back to the school and Ruby meets again with Eli. There's a lot of anger between them, but also the love they feel for each other is still there and it's more powerful than ever. Now they are sick of all the games, they already decided that a life without the other is no longer an option, no matter who they have to fight. I loved that!
It's really hard to review this book and go into detail without spoiling everything out... so I'm just going to say that if you liked the previous two book -even if it was just a little- you should not miss this one... It's fantastic! It exceeded all my expectations and the ending blew my mind away. I really have no words.

About the Author


Skyla Madi was born in the small town of Port Maquarie, New South Wales in 1993. She spent half her life growing up in Wauchope, a thriving rural town at the heart of the Hastings River Valley before making the leap to the busy city of Brisbane.

Whenever this young Australian writer isn't changing diapers, watching cartoons, cooking for her husband or doing other motherly-wife things she is actively working on her writing and improving her writing skills.

Skyla loves to read just as much as she loves to write and since discovering that YA/NA/paranormal romance/urban fantasy/ are her favourite genres, she has embarked on her own writing journey and is currently contracted with Limitless Publishing.
